Challenge
The use of ultra-deep azimuthal resistivity (UDAR) and electromagnetic measurements (EM) is increasing in the drilling industry.
However, it remains a challenge to interpret these measurements quickly and accurately, as well as quantify the uncertainties involved.
Invention
We have developed an improved method for interpreting UDAR and EM data and quantifying geological uncertainty in real-time while drilling.
Value
The method will help better decisions during drilling and better well placement.
Status
- Proof of concept: Developed based on simplified geological settings.
- Collaborations: Working with leading research groups on formation evaluation at UT Austin, University of Stavanger, and involved industry operators.
- Promising results: Simulation results for field cases show significant promise.
Next steps
- Development and demonstration: Further develop the method and demonstrate its effectiveness on more realistic formations.
